In May 2013 Louis Walsh appeared on the Late Late Show to announce that he was going to do a nationwide talent search to look for Ireland’s next big boy band to rival Boyzone and Westlife. Over the course of the next few months he auditioned over 1000 hopefuls, eventually whittling it down to just six.

The result is HomeTown – Ryan McLoughlin (20, Kildare), Cian Morris (20, Mayo), Dayl Cronin (20 Tipperary), Brendan Murray (17, Galway), Josh Gray (17, Wicklow) and Dean Gibbons (21, Dublin). They were locked away in secret for almost a year preparing to take on the world before making their debut appearance on the Late Late show on Friday 30th May 2014, followed by the first performance of their debut single, “Where I Belong” , in November.

“Where I Belong”, co-written by Jamie Scott (One Direction) and Irish band Kodaline, was released on November 28th, charting at Number 1 the following weekend. The song became the fastest selling debut of 2014, and the fastest selling Irish record of 2014.

Their second single “Cry for Help” also debuted at Number 1 in the Irish charts.
